Can X-ray Ptychography be used in Smaller Laboratory Source Facilities?


May 12 2021
X-ray ptychography has recently opened up applications across physical and life sciences at large-scale synchrotron facilities such as the UK’s Diamond Light Source, by producing quantitative phase images with the highest possible spatial resolutions (10’s nm) – going well beyond the conventional limitations of the available X-ray optics. Now an international collaboration of scientists has demonstrated for the first time how the technique of high-resolution phase contrast diffraction imaging can be performed with small-scale laboratory sources.
The team from Diamond Light Source, Ghent University, University of Sheffield, and University College London conducted an experiment with a compact liquid metal-jet (LMJ) X-ray source.
